加入收藏 | 设为首页 | 会员中心 | 我要投稿 51站长网 (https://www.51jishu.cn/)- 云服务器、高性能计算、边缘计算、数据迁移、业务安全!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

低代码园丁:MySQL地理空间查询优化秘籍

发布时间:2025-10-17 08:15:50 所属栏目:MySql教程 来源:DaWei
导读: 低代码园丁深知,数据是智慧的源泉,而地理空间数据更是现代应用中不可或缺的一部分。MySQL作为一款强大的关系型数据库,其地理空间查询功能为开发者提供了丰富的可能性。 在实际开发中,地理空间查询往往面临

低代码园丁深知,数据是智慧的源泉,而地理空间数据更是现代应用中不可或缺的一部分。MySQL作为一款强大的关系型数据库,其地理空间查询功能为开发者提供了丰富的可能性。


在实际开发中,地理空间查询往往面临性能瓶颈。尤其是在处理大规模地理数据时,若不加以优化,查询响应时间可能会显著增加,影响用户体验。


为了提升效率,可以充分利用MySQL内置的地理空间索引功能。通过在地理列上创建空间索引,能够大幅加快基于地理位置的查询速度,减少全表扫描带来的资源消耗。


同时,合理设计查询语句同样重要。避免使用过于复杂的嵌套查询或不必要的函数调用,确保查询条件尽可能简洁且符合索引结构,有助于提高执行效率。


另外,地理数据的存储格式也值得重视。使用合适的几何类型(如POINT、POLYGON)并保持数据的一致性,有助于MySQL更高效地处理和分析空间信息。


2025建议图AI生成,仅供参考

低代码园丁建议,在进行地理空间查询前,先对数据进行预处理和清洗,确保数据准确性和完整性。这不仅能提升查询结果的可靠性,也能为后续分析打下坚实基础。


持续监控和分析查询性能,利用EXPLAIN等工具识别潜在问题,并根据实际情况调整索引和查询策略,是实现长期稳定运行的关键。

(编辑:51站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章